The Foundation of Your Roommate Agreement

A well-crafted roommate rental agreement is a vital document that outlines the rights, responsibilities, and expectations of all parties involved in a shared living arrangement. It serves as a legal contract that protects everyone’s interests and ensures a harmonious living environment.

Key Elements to Include in Your Template

1. Parties Involved: Clearly state the full names and addresses of all roommates involved in the agreement.
2. Term of Agreement: Specify the start and end dates of the rental agreement. This can be a fixed term or a month-to-month arrangement.
3. Rental Amount: Indicate the monthly rent each roommate is responsible for paying. Consider whether utilities, internet, or other expenses will be included in the rent or billed separately.
4. Security Deposit: Specify the amount of the security deposit each roommate is required to pay. Outline the conditions under which the security deposit will be refunded at the end of the agreement.
5. Rent Payment Terms: Clearly define the due date for rent payments and the consequences for late payments.
6. Utilities and Expenses: Specify which utilities and expenses will be shared by all roommates and how these costs will be divided.
7. Property Rules: Outline any rules or regulations governing the property, such as noise restrictions, pet policies, and guest policies.
8. Maintenance and Repairs: Indicate who is responsible for maintaining the property and who will cover the costs of repairs.
9. Termination of Agreement: Specify the conditions under which the agreement can be terminated by either party. This may include providing notice, paying a penalty, or other requirements.
10. Dispute Resolution: Outline the procedure for resolving disputes between roommates. This may involve mediation or arbitration.
11. Entire Agreement: State that the agreement constitutes the entire understanding between the parties and supersedes any prior or contemporaneous communications.
